Adegas Valtea is close to the Atlantic Ocean, about 30km from both Vigo and Ourense, the two major cities in this part of Galicia where the demoniación Rías Baixas is located. This is the Atlantic, cool, humid and above all green part of Spain that produces perhaps the best white wines in the country. Adegas Valtea is located in an area with a special microclimate that allows the grapes to reach the maturity necessary for the production of excellent wines. All the vines used to make Adegas Valtea wines have a total area of 230,000 square meters. On the banks of the river Miño facing north-south, the vineyards of Adegas Valtea develop on an irregular terrain with a slight slope formed by steps or balconies hanging over the Miño basin.
